Output ef538fc75aef765459e07da11f18fd49e5b05fdc7b37400e1e769e530d2c8376:11

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f689e9182049fcb08730637143fdfaf74573f11 OP_EQUAL
address
34Z6CaGUyhotpuZphiqPLi1NTKyN7pHfSn
transaction
ef538fc75aef765459e07da11f18fd49e5b05fdc7b37400e1e769e530d2c8376
confirmations
508214
spent
true